- the present invention relates to a toilet device, and more particularly to a toilet device provided with a hot water cleaning device having a cleaning function of a cleaning nozzle.
- washing water is stored in a washing water tank having a built-in heater while always maintaining a desired temperature. It is known that washing water is supplied from a washing water tank to a washing nozzle by a pump or a water supply pressure at the time of washing, and the washing water is jetted from a washing nozzle to a local part of a human body.
- the hot water cleaning device 40 includes a nozzle unit 41 having a bottom cleaning nozzle 42, a bidet cleaning nozzle 43, and a cleaning nozzle 44, a bottom cleaning port, a bidet cleaning port, and a cleaning port.
- a four-way flow rate control switching valve 45 that selectively supplies washing water to the port and a built-in heater 46 a that stores a predetermined amount of hot water and provides predetermined water
- a hot water tank 46 that can be controlled to a temperature and a constant flow valve from a water terminal 47
- Water supply means for supplying water to hot water tank 46 through 48 and solenoid on-off valve 49
- the hot water in the hot water tank 46 is supplied to the nozzle unit 41 by opening the solenoid on-off valve 49 of the water supply means 50 and supplying water to the hot water tank 46 during cleaning and cleaning. It is configured to be extruded toward.
- the water supply means 50 is provided with a relief valve 51 for discharging surplus water having a difference between the flow rate at the constant flow rate valve 48 and the flow rate spouted from the nozzle to the toilet.
- the cleaning nozzle 44 has a generally inverted U-shaped cover 52 that covers the tip of the cleaning nozzles 42 and 43 from above. 53 is provided, and cleaning jet holes 54a and 54b are opened at positions opposite to the tips of the cleaning nozzles 42 and 43.
- the cleaning water passage 53 for cleaning is connected to a cleaning port of the flow rate control switching valve 45 via a joint 55 mounted on one end of the passage and a cleaning hose 56.
- the hot water washing apparatus disclosed in the above-mentioned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. H10-311078 uses a method in which high-temperature washing water is passed through the washing nozzle to perform cleaning.
- a prohibition mode is provided, there is a risk that the high-temperature nozzle cleaning operation may be performed even when the user is sitting on the toilet seat.
- the discharge amount of the high-temperature cleaning water is smaller than when discharging the local part.
- there is a risk that splashed high-temperature washing water may splash on the human body, and that if there is a circuit abnormality, high-temperature water may be injected into the human body.
- the present invention has been made in view of the above-mentioned conventional problems, and an object of the present invention is to provide a toilet device that can reliably clean dirt on the outer surface of the tip of a cleaning nozzle, and that can ensure good hygiene and high safety. - FIG. 1 showing the configuration of the hot water washing device in the toilet device of the present embodiment
- a water supply pipe from a water supply line 1 for toilet flushing connected to a water supply source to the hot water washing device at an angle faucet 1a. 2 is branched and connected to a first water stop solenoid valve 6 via a strainer 3, a check valve 4, and a constant flow valve 5.
- the constant flow valve 5 is set so that when the first water stop solenoid valve 6 is opened, about 100 cc / min of washing water is supplied in a fixed amount.
- It is connected to an instantaneous heating type heat exchanger 12 having a built-in heater 13 via a passage 10 and a flow rate detecting means 11.
- the washing water heated to a predetermined temperature by the heat exchanger 12 is supplied to the nozzle unit 16 by the pump 14 via the flow rate control switching valve 15.
- the flow rate control switching valve 15 has an inlet port 15a, a backwash port 15b and its jetting form adjustment port 15c, and a bidet cleaning port.
- the port 15d is controlled by the motor 15e to control the rotation position of the valve (not shown) so that the ports I5a to 15d are switched and the flow rate is adjusted. It is configured.
- the nozzle unit 16 has a bottom cleaning nozzle 17, a bidet cleaning nozzle 18, and a cleaning nozzle 19 for cleaning the outer surface of the tip of the cleaning nozzles 17, 18 where cleaning water jets are provided. ing.
- Butt washing nozzle • 17 is supplied with washing water from the buttocks washing port 15b and its jetting form adjustment port 15c, and the bidet washing nozzle 18 is supplied with the bidet washing port 15d. Wash water is supplied.
- the high-temperature water supplied from the nozzle cleaning water channel 21 is supplied to the cleaning nozzle 19.
- the operation of the first water shutoff solenoid valve 6, the heater 13 of the heat exchanger 12 and the pump 14, the flow control switching valve 15 and the second water shutoff solenoid valve 22 is controlled by the control unit 23.
- the control unit 23 includes an operation signal of the nozzle cleaning switch 24 for instructing nozzle cleaning, a flow rate detecting unit 11, a seating sensor 25 for detecting that a human body is seated on the toilet seat, and a heat exchanger 1 2
- the detection signals from the high-temperature detecting means 27 and the like, which are disposed at the inlet of the nozzle cleaning water channel 21 so as to detect a high temperature higher than a predetermined temperature, are input.
- a washing water passage 30 is provided in the upper part near the washing nozzles 17 and 18, and the inlet 31 at the upper end is connected to the nozzle washing water passage 21. It is connected by a hose (not shown), and an outlet 32 is provided at the lower end so as to point to the tip of the cleaning nozzles 17 and 18. exit
- 3 2 faces the upper end of the cover 33 arranged so as to surround the tips of the cleaning nozzles 17 and 18.
- a cleaning nozzle 19 is formed at the upper end of the cover 33.
- reference numeral 34 denotes an operation mechanism that adjusts the cleaning position after the cleaning nozzles 17 and 18 are protruded and moved hydraulically during the cleaning operation, and is disposed below the cleaning nozzles 17 and 18. I have.
- a flow control switching valve 15 is also provided at an appropriate position of the operating mechanism 34.
- the ports 15b to 15d and the washing nozzles 17 and 18 are appropriately connected by a water supply hose (not shown). It is connected.
- the control unit 23 controls the operation of the first water stop solenoid valve 6, the heater 13 of the heat exchanger 12, the pump 14, and the motor 15e of the flow control switching valve 15, and the cleaning nozzle 17 Alternatively, a desired temperature and a desired amount of cleaning water are sprayed from 18 toward a local area to perform cleaning.
- the control unit 23 receives a signal from the seating sensor 25. After confirming that no person is seated on the toilet seat by the detection signal of (1), the first water stop solenoid valve 6 and the second water stop solenoid valve 22 are opened. These operations and subsequent operations are prohibited during the seating detection.
- the shutoff solenoid valves 6 and 22 are opened, about 700 to 800 cc / min of water is released to the escape passage 8 because the orifice 9 restricts the water, and the remaining 200 to 300 cc About 0 cc / min of water is supplied to the nozzle washing channel 21 through the heat exchanger 12.
- the control unit 23 continues to operate until the temperature detected by the temperature detecting means 26 provided in the heat exchanger 12 reaches a predetermined temperature of, for example, about 60 to 70 ° C. Turn on 3. As a result, high-temperature washing water of about 60 to 70 ° C is supplied to the nozzle washing channel 21, and this high-temperature washing water flows from the cleaning nozzle 19 to the outer surface of the tip of the washing nozzles 16 and 17. The washing water is guided by the cover 33, and the washing water is sprayed efficiently without scattering to the surroundings. The dirt on the outer surface of the tip of the washing nozzles 16 and 17 is surely cleaned, and good hygiene is achieved. The state can be secured.
- the heater 13 in addition to turning on the heater 13 until the temperature detected by the temperature detecting means 26 reaches the predetermined temperature, the heater 13 is turned on so that the temperature detected by the temperature detecting means 26 becomes the predetermined temperature. Control may be performed so that the state is maintained for a predetermined period of time.In this way, the cleaning water at a predetermined temperature is reliably supplied for a predetermined period of time to perform nozzle cleaning. It can be removed to ensure better hygiene.
- the temperature of the nozzle washing water channel 21 is monitored by the high temperature detecting means 27, and when a high temperature of, for example, 80 to 90 ° C or more is detected, the control unit 23 controls the first water shutoff solenoid valve 6. Close. As a result, if the temperature detecting means 26 provided in the heat exchanger 12 does not operate properly and high-temperature water of a predetermined temperature or more is generated in the heat exchanger 12, the heat exchanger 1 Water supply to 2 is stopped. As a result, the stoppage of water supply is detected by the flow rate detection means 11, and the control section 23 immediately stops energizing the heater 13. Therefore, such high-temperature water is not supplied to the cleaning nozzles 17 and 18, and safety is ensured, and the heat exchanger 12 is protected.
- high-temperature washing water is passed through the nozzle washing channel 21 to wash the outer surfaces of the washing nozzles 17 and 18, so that the washing nozzles 17 and 1 Dedicated because it can reliably clean the dirt of 8 and maintain a sanitary condition, and also generates high-temperature cleaning water that cleans the outer surfaces of the cleaning nozzles 17 and 18 with the common heat exchanger 12 It does not require high heating water, and does not pass high-temperature washing water through the pump 14 and the flow control switching valve 15 installed in the local washing water channel 20. it can.
- the control unit 22 controls the opening and closing of the second water stop solenoid valve 22 provided near the branch of the nozzle cleaning water channel 21 to clean the nozzle cleaning water channel 21.
- the configuration is such that water flow control is performed, instead of the second water stop solenoid valve 22, the portion of the nozzle cleaning water channel 21 in the local cleaning water channel 20 is replaced.
- a safety valve such as a bimetal valve that operates according to the temperature in the vicinity of the fork is provided. You may comprise so that it may be. Then, since high-temperature water does not flow through the local washing water channel 20, the risk of high-temperature water being sprayed on the human body can be eliminated, and the local washing water channel 20 does not need to have heat resistance, so it is inexpensive. Can be configured.
- the flow regulating valve 28 is disposed in place of the orifice 9 and the control unit 23 is provided with Select and set the temperature of the cleaning water during nozzle cleaning.Input the setting signal from the temperature selection means 29, and open the flow control valve 28 according to the selected and set temperature and the temperature detected by the temperature detection means 26.
- the amount of water flowing through the nozzle washing water passage 21 may be adjusted to adjust the temperature of the washing water, so that the temperature of the washing water at the time of nozzle washing may be adjusted stepwise.
- the flow control switching valve 15 is exemplified as one having four ports 15a to 15d, but one more port is added and the port is connected to the cleaning nozzle 19. Connect and allow the washing water to flow out of the port 1 after washing until the temperature of the previous water stabilizes during local washing, and the washing nozzle 17 with washing water before or after the local washing operation.
- the inside and outside of the unit 18 may be cleaned.

- the control unit 121 reads the temperature detected by the temperature detecting unit 125 provided in the second heat exchanger 120 in accordance with the selection setting of the cleaning selecting unit 123. After the detected temperature reaches a predetermined temperature of, for example, 70 ° C., the heating by the heater 119 is continued while the water flow to the second heat exchanger 120 is stopped, and the water flow is further continued. The heating may be stopped after a predetermined time has elapsed after the stop. Then, after the cleaning water reaches a predetermined temperature, the cleaning is automatically switched to the cleaning by steam, so that a higher cleaning ability is exhibited. Thereafter, the steam cleaning time is automatically limited to prevent abnormal temperature rise.
- heating and water supply may be continued for a predetermined time, and after a predetermined time has elapsed, heating may be continued with water supply stopped. Cleaning with high-temperature water continues for a predetermined period of time, so that various germs can be surely killed. Then, the cleaning is switched to steam cleaning, and a higher cleaning ability is exhibited.
- the cleaning nozzles 1 16 and 1 17 are cleaned with high-temperature cleaning water heated by the second heat exchanger 120 separately from the cleaning water for cleaning the local area.
- the outer surface dirt on the cleaning nozzles 1 16 and 1 17 can be surely cleaned to maintain a sanitary condition, and the first heat exchanger for local cleaning 1 1 1 When heating is performed at a high temperature, scale may be generated and local cleaning itself may not be performed properly, but such a problem can be prevented.
- high-temperature cleaning water for cleaning does not pass through a water channel communicating with the cleaning nozzles 1 16 and 1 17, safety can be ensured.
- the cleaning selection means 1 2 3 can be used to selectively set the cleaning nozzle according to the purpose of use and taste, for example, equivalent to water or local cleaning water.
- the washing water at various temperatures can be selected and used, such as 40 ° C washing water, 7 ° C high-temperature water, and steam exceeding 100 ° C.
- the cleaning operation is performed when a selection operation is performed by the cleaning selection means 123, and the cleaning operation is prohibited during the seating detection. It is safe because cleaning is performed only by non-sitting and conscious operation, and hot water does not come out while sitting.
- a heat exchange chamber 127 having a larger cross-sectional area than the inlet water is formed in the center of the area where the heater 119 is disposed.
- Heat can be heated with high heat exchange efficiency while preventing pressure rise at 7, and the heat exchange chamber 1 27 is divided into multiple spaces by weirs 12 9 and filled with metal fibers 13 Exchange efficiency can be further improved and clean steeple System can occur.
